Independence lost against Winona back in December of 2024 and unfortunately they wound up with the same result on Friday. The Independence Wildcats lost 4-0 to the Winona Tigers. The Wildcats just can't catch a break and have now endured four losses in a row.
Independence's defeat dropped their record down to 1-11. As for Winona, the win made it two in a row for them and bumps their season record up to 9-4.
Independence has already played their next game (against Pisgah), but no score has been uploaded at the time of writing.
